I'm having some problems getting my 720D ES batteries hooked up correctly. It started when I pulled the old batteries from the tractor to charge them after being stored for a while. I wrote down a diagram of all the connections and double checked the manual to make sure the connections were correct. One battery was damaged so I replaced that one with a new one. Now this is a 4 6v system, just like the original. When I reinstalled the batteries, and tried to connect them, I got a small spark from the negavtive lead on the battery where I connected it. The last cable I connected was the main negative cable running to the starter. The spark seemed to be nothing major. When I tried to turn on the switch, the lights were very dim. Now I only looked at one light, I didn't see the other one (probably should have though). I checked the batteries and found that they hadn't been charged as much as I originally thought. I removed them and recharged them. When I went to put them back in, I got a major spark when I connected the last terminal, which this time was the negative connection on the third battery to the positive connection on the fourth. This was the cable the manual recommended removing when doing electrical work on the tractor. All other connections were already connected. I also heard a small spark near the front of the tractor. I'm afraid I fried something on the generator or the voltage regulator. Does somebody have any advise on how to go about diagnosing the problem? I'm at a loss. All the connections seem correct and there was no problem with the rest of the wiring on the tractor before because last time I used it, everything worked fine. The main switch was off when I connected the batteries. I did have to replace the small ground wire running from the positive terminal on the third or fourth battery (depending which counts as the first). Is the ground not making good contact? It seemed to be ok prior. Evidently there is a short or drain somewhere, because this was no small spark. It took a small chunk out of the terminal on the battery when it occured. I'm afraid I've done some major electrical damage. Hopefully, somebody can give me some bright hope that I can fix this easily. I'd appreciate any input on this. Your statements: "There shouldn"t be a ground wire from the positive terminal to ground, unless it is a positive ground system." and: "Does it have an electrical fuel pump, it could have caused the spark when the ignition was on." are DEAD giveaways you have NO idea how the "split 24-Volt system on this tractor works!
 
The only thing likely to be damaged is the voltage regulator, if it's "CUTOUT" contact points are stuck closed.

With the 2 main battery cables disconnected, take the cover off of the voltage regulator, and see if it's pair of LARGE, HEAVY contact points are welded together.

Once you verify the points ARE NOT stuck, or unstick then, OR replace the regulator, it needs to be polarized. Sorry, as for as polarizing, I can wire one of these tractors blindfolded, but I CANNOT comfortably tell you over the 'net how to polarize the generator. With this 24-Volt system, you get ONE chance to do it right, or LOTS of smoke gets "let out" of the electrical system!

Dear 630,
For a quick, flippant answer I can't resist saying you should have stayed with 630s.

Do you have a voltmeter? if so hook across the plus and negative terminals and you should read 24 volts. This will verify that you have the correct series connection for the four six volt batteries. The cable from the negative post goes to the solenoid. Does it? The cable from the positive terminal goes to the side of the starter. With the positive cable unhooked from the battery connect a test light between the battery post and the unhooked cable. It should not light. If it does you have an unwanted short to ground. If the light does light unhook the negative terminal and if the light goes out I would suspect a stuck shut cutout relay in the voltage regulator.

With the test light still hooked up and the negative terminal unhooked, disconnect the little ground wire and the light should go out. If it does I would suspect a short from the positive cable source to the frame of the tractor which is isolated in the 24 volt system. The likely culprit is starter brush dust allowing current flow from the positive terminal of the starter through the dust to the tractor frame. Grounded fields in the starter would cause the same situation. Another suspect is the rubber grommets at the voltage regulator being worn. Remember the regulator like the starter and generator are isolated from the frame. Grounded fields or dust from the brushes in the generator would cause the same symptoms as would a bare wire touching the frame.
 
Having mismatched batteries of various makes, sizes, capacity and age. Can lead to some mysterious problems. Two group 31 12 volters are better.
It does sound as previously stated that the voltage regulator cutout maybe stuck. That would draw 30-50 amps however. A major spark.
It could be very dirty and crusty generator and starter brush/commutatiors as well.

To give everyone an update on the current situation. I have diagnosed and resolved the problem, thank goodness!!!! What ended up being the problem was the starter solenoid was slightly binding and when I had tried to start it with low batteries, the solenoid stuck ever so sightly in the engaged position. So there was a constant load being pulled on the batteries when they were connected. After taking a look at the solenoid, it was pitted on the inside contacts for the battery and motor connector posts, plus there was a seriously rusted wire connection on the inside. It looks like some water had gotten inside the cover. Going back to the story now (before I pulled the solenoid), After I had noticed the stuck solenoid, I pryed it out, connected the batteries (with no sparking!!) and fired the engine. It started right up. I let it ran for a few moments and shut it off. However, when I went to start it again, the solenoid stuck as soon as I let go of the starter button, and instantly drained the batteries. All it took was a matter of two seconds. After prying it out, I tried it one more time, but the batteries didn"t have enough juice to start it. You could hear the acid in the batteries hissing when the solenoid stuck. It takes a lot of power to turn that starter over, and thats for a split second. With the solenoid stuck, It was a constant connection and that was drawing an amazing amount of juice. Anyways, it was at this point that I pulled the solenoid and took a look at it. It is in pretty bad shape. If anyone knows of a good source for one, please let me know.
